CompuCal Calibration Solutions plans to expand its technical team by 50% over the next two years to 20 people.
The company, which has its headquarters in Cork, announced a strategic investment by its long-term partner Endress+Hauser today.
In a statement it said that over the past year, CompuCal has doubled its workforce to eight.
The expansion of jobs will be mainly concentrated in the Research & Development division.
It says with "further growth and investment, the potential exists for more jobs to come on stream."
CompuCal provides calibration solutions to its multi-national regulated customers in the pharmaceutical, medical device and oil & gas sectors.
Their current turnover is in the region of €0.5m.
Through its strategic partnership with Endress+Hauser, CompuCal expects to meet export sales targets of €5m over the next 5 years.
“CompuCal is proof that Ireland is still an ideal location for foreign companies to invest in,” said managing director Jackie Dornan.
Endress+Hauser has around 9,500 employees and in 2011 the Group generated worldwide net sales of €1.5 billion.
